> >> >> did you check the server and see if her account is part of the remote
> >> >> desktop users group?
> >> >> if she isn't she won't be able to connect; unless you specify in the
> >> >> user
> >> >> rights assignment that she specifically has the right to log on
> >> >> through
> >> >> terminal services
> >> >> but easier just to make her part of that remote desktop users group
